🚨⚽️ | NEW: Tino Livramento will miss the 2026 FIFA World Cup with a calf injury and be replaced by Trevoh Chalobah in the squad, just a day before Thomas Tuchel’s side play their opening game of the tournament.
🏴 The Newcastle United full-back, capable of playing on both sides of defence, would have been in contention to make his major tournament debut against Croatia on Wednesday
➡️ In the 2025/26 season, Livramento was limited to just 17 Premier League appearances due to various injuries

🇹🇳 Tunisia have appointed Herve Renard as their new head coach after firing Sabri Lamouchi just one game into the World Cup.
The Tunisian Football Federation announced the Frenchman had been appointed until the end of the 2026 World Cup.

Cape Verde pulled off one of the biggest shocks in World Cup history as the African debutants held tournament favourites Spain to a goalless draw in Atlanta.
Vozinha, TAKE A BOW. 👏🇨🇻
No goalkeeper has made more saves from inside the box AND kept a clean sheet in a World Cup game since 2018 than Vozinha (6).
He completed seven saves total in Cape Verde's historic 0-0 draw with Spain, which makes him just the fourth keeper to make 7 saves AND keep a clean sheet in a World Cup game in the last three tournaments:
◎ 9 - Guillermo Ochoa (2018 vs Germany)
◎ 8 - Patrick Beach (2026 vs Türkiye)
◎ 7 - Devis Epassy (2022 vs Brazil)
◉ 7 - Vozinha (2026 vs Spain)
